Output ebadeea04bdfeb79dba163fbb0646b5fa4d1f727c1aff05d2168035603ecddca:1

value
15282520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b3f67ec5c537c6577040cc5e95e6c78d895320 OP_EQUAL
address
3LzQ64QV9gsGKXYXNsL18FsomqseR6qHNf
transaction
ebadeea04bdfeb79dba163fbb0646b5fa4d1f727c1aff05d2168035603ecddca
confirmations
121390
spent
true